Abstract
Colorectal cancer is one of the most commonly diagnosed malignant diseases, with an estimated 1,023,000 new cases and 529,000 deaths worldwide each year. This review considers recently developed cytotoxic chemotherapies and biologic agents that are effective against colorectal cancer and assesses their use as treatments for metastatic disease and as components of adjuvant therapy.Keywords
